The Game Of Drones Indeed! | Come 1st December 2018, flying drones will be legal in Delhi! The Ministry of Civil Aviation has laid down a host of guidelines in order to encourage safe usage of these drones in Delhi and across India.
So the Ministry has said that all drone activities will be monitored by this rather unique unmanned traffic management platform known as Digital Sky. All drone users will have to do a one-time registration of their drones. The drones will be allowed to fly at a maximum height of 400 feet and only during the day. Pilots of the drone need to obtain Air Defence Clearance before they can fly the drones. Phew!
The Ministry of Civil Aviation has also given guidelines as to where these drones can be operated. Drone owners, you cannot fly over airports, international borders, Vijay Chowk, the State Secretariat or any military installation. The Digital Sky will specify the zones where you can and cannot fly by colour coding these areas.
So if a zone is coded in red colour, that means you aren’t allowed to fly drones there. Yellow stands for controlled airspace, where you need to take permission before flying. Green zone is basically a free zone, where you don’t need to seek permission for flying drones.
For now, drone services can be used for aerial photography of real estate projects, monitoring the installations at wind and solar power plants, disaster relief, mineral exploration and more. We’re personally quite excited to spot these drones flying around Delhi!
